Description

Craig Barton's approach to teaching mathematics has transformed his classroom. By carefully sequencing questions and examples, and understanding the mathematical behaviour of students, teachers can help all learners think mathematically. Drawing on research into key concepts such as the Self-Explanation Effect, Hypercorrection Effect, and Variation Theory, this book provides a practical guide for teachers to implement this approach in their teaching. It has been developed over two years with teachers and students worldwide, offering a unique insight into what this looks like in practice. This book presents a fresh perspective on how to teach mathematics, one that challenges traditional methods and offers a more effective way of engaging all learners.
